Why Simulations Should be a Part of the Clinical Research & Trials

Clinical research generates conclusions that are of great essence for the healthcare industry. Dissecting the clinical research, one of its phases that play a vital role in answering questions related to the effectiveness of new drugs and medical devices is the clinical trial. The occurrence of mistakes in clinical trials can be devastating and may even lead to patient injury.

Looking at the current stats, the probability of the success of a clinical trial is very low. What is the reason for such inefficiency? Lack of training and use of didactic methods to train the staff conducting trials are the main causes behind the unsatisfactory performance of clinical trials. Moreover, it is often observed that the sponsors of the clinical trails only provide the basic support to the investigators. Consequently, the staff is unclear about the protocols and thus increases the chance of failure of a study.

Investments involved in the clinical research & trials are enormous, so why the sponsors are not opting for advanced training technologies such as simulation in healthcare industry. The answer is obvious, they are unsure about the results. Considering many multi-billion dollar industries like military and space agencies, they are using simulation technology to train their personnel from a long time. In fact, it is the result of simulation training that the chances of the failure of their programs are suppressed manifold times.

By adopting simulation in healthcare industry particularly in the training of clinical research people, the chances of human errors can drop significantly. Personnel involved in clinical research have to unlearn the old and ineffective ways of training.

Simulation training can be the answer to increase the probability of success regarding clinical trials. Nonetheless, some of the key benefits of using simulation in clinical research are as follows:

•    Provides real-world training for both the clinical sites and the subjects
•    Reduced study time
•    Able to conduct site feasibility
•    Prediction and avoidance of study related errors

It is high time for the healthcare industry to integrate and utilize simulation technology, especially in the field of clinical research. Simulations have already proven to be effective in other industries such as airlines and military. Thus, it is better to take risk of using new technology rather than relying on an ineffective one.
